Description: Inoreader is a free, web-based feed reader that allows users to subscribe to RSS feeds and read news, blogs, and other content. It can sync across devices and has features like keyword search, sharing tools, and recommending related content.

Description: Tidby is a note taking and knowledge management app that helps you organize information and turn notes into actionable insights. It has features for quickly capturing notes, tagging and relating concepts, embedding images/links, and building personal wikis.
